Present Laughter
follows the theatrical chaos surrounding Garry Essendine—a self-absorbed actor whose life is as hilariously complicated as any farce. Between adoring fans, ex-wives, aspiring playwrights, and would-be lovers all vying for his attention, Garry must navigate a whirlwind of romantic entanglements and theatrical mishaps that threaten to upstage his carefully crafted persona.

Noël Coward, the master of sophisticated comedy, wrote Present Laughter as a semi-autobiographical romp that skewers the theatrical world with razor-sharp wit and impeccable timing. Known for his ability to blend biting social commentary with irresistible charm, Coward’s comedy sparkles with clever dialogue and delightfully outrageous situations.

Goldilocks and the Three Polar Bears
​by Jerrod Bogard & Sky Seals
Directed by Sky Seals

The Three Polar Bears are out in the cold! Their icy home has melted into the sea because of rising temperatures. Enter Goldilocks, a little, yellow-haired spoiled brat -- to save the day??  It's hard to be a hero when you're only thinking about yourself. With the help of some unlikely friends, Goldilocks learns what it means to do her share and be a member of a global family.
